Sigma-Aldrich (SIAL) Taps BorgWarner's (BWA) Bertsch as CFO

Sigma-Aldrich (Nasdaq: SIAL) is pleased to announce the appointment of Jan Bertsch (age 55) as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er (CFO) effective March 5, 2012.
Prior to her appointment at Sigma-Aldrich, Ms. Bertsch was employed by BorgWarner (NYSE: BWA), most recently as Vice President, Controller and Principal Accounting Officer, having previously served as Vice President and Treasurer. Prior to her employment with BorgWarner, Ms. Bertsch served as Senior Vice President, Chief Information Officer and Treasurer of Chrysler LLC, and in a variety of finance and operations roles, including international assignments in China and Mexico, with Ford Motor Company. Her experience includes financial reporting, treasury and capital markets activity, investor relations, M&A, head of global IT and serving as a strategic partner in the various businesses she has been affiliated with. During her tenure with Ford Motor Company, Bertsch served in Shanghai, China as Treasurer for all China operations for three years. Ms. Bertsch earned a Masters Degree in Business Administration from Eastern Michigan University and a Bachelors Degree with a Finance major from Wayne State University. She has served on numerous corporate advisory boards, university leadership boards and as a director for many non-profit organizations
